LEARN THE TRUTH BEHIND THE AFTERLIFE'S MOST OBSCURE AND ESOTERIC SECRETS Have you ever wondered what happens after you die? Whether the afterlife actually exists? And if so, what life after death might truly be like? Will you recognize and be with your loved ones? Will you know your past lives? How will your actions on Earth affect your place in the afterlife? Guy David Uriel (author of popular spiritual book 111 The Path) has been conversing with beings from the great beyond for some time and, through this dialogue, answers many age-old questions about the universe that have beguiled generations of knowledge-seekers. In these pages, you'll learn:How spirits can travel in ways we have yet to imagine.How near-death experiences are actually visions of a chaotic and mysterious passage.How reincarnation is not only possible, but essential to our spiritual development.How our nightmares are used by spirits as tools for personal growth.How asking questions here can affect our place over there. If you're the kind of person that's always known there was more to life than the here and now, but didn't think religion held the answer, then this book is for you. Join Guy on a stunning journey through a mystifying dimension that will turn everything you thought you knew about the afterlife upside down.
